Transaction 2509c3bbb12826f3efbbaae856a66925e977813a9168f0af651257ab954dc301
1 Input
1 Output
-
2509c3bbb12826f3efbbaae856a66925e977813a9168f0af651257ab954dc301:0
- value
- 115342
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85221f370bfc4f32f5aca284f89769d039af3cef OP_EQUAL
- address
- 3Dpxftcd8CvhJHRTWsy7Vyd1fqkFv57BHr